Sunroof on a Budget: Affordable Cars with Sunroof in India

A sunroof has become a desirable feature for many car buyers in India, adding a touch of luxury and style to the driving experience. While traditionally associated with higher-end models, many car manufacturers are now offering sunroofs in more affordable variants.

Let’s explore some of the popular car models in India that offer a sunroof in their entry-level or mid-tier variants:

Compact Hatchbacks

  • Tata Altroz XM(S): The Altroz XM(S) offers a sunroof, along with features like a height-adjustable driver’s seat and a 4-speaker audio system.
  • Hyundai Exter S(O) Plus: The Exter S(O) Plus variant comes with a sunroof, a digital instrument cluster, and an 8-inch touchscreen infotainment system.

Compact SUVs

  • Tata Punch Adventure S: The Punch Adventure S offers a sunroof, rear AC vents, and a 3.5-inch infotainment system.
  • Hyundai Venue E+: The Venue E+ variant, while basic, offers a sunroof, making it an affordable option.
  • Kia Sonet HTE (O): The Sonet HTE (O) variant comes with a sunroof, a 4.2-inch digital instrument cluster, and semi-leatherette seats.
  • Tata Nexon Smart Plus S: The Nexon Smart Plus S offers a sunroof, a 7-inch touchscreen infotainment system, and a digital instrument cluster.

Mid-size SUVs

  • Tata Curvv Pure Plus S: The Curvv Pure Plus S comes with a panoramic sunroof, a 7-inch touchscreen infotainment system, and cruise control.
  • Hyundai Verna SX: The Verna SX offers a sunroof, an 8-inch touchscreen infotainment system, and a digital instrument cluster.
  • Kia Seltos HTK Plus: The Seltos HTK Plus comes with a panoramic sunroof, a 10.25-inch touchscreen infotainment system, and a Bose sound system.
  • MG Hector Shine Pro: The Hector Shine Pro offers a panoramic sunroof, a 14-inch touchscreen infotainment system, and a 7-inch digital driver’s display.

Factors to Consider Before Buying a Car with a Sunroof:

  • Additional Cost: A sunroof can add to the overall cost of the car.
  • Maintenance: Sunroofs require regular maintenance, including cleaning and lubrication.
  • Fuel Efficiency: A sunroof can slightly impact fuel efficiency, as it adds weight to the car.
  • Safety Concerns: In case of an accident, a sunroof can pose additional safety risks.

By carefully considering these factors and choosing the right variant, you can enjoy the benefits of a sunroof without breaking the bank.

FAQs:

What is the most affordable car with a sunroof in India?

The Tata Altroz XM(S) is one of the most affordable cars with a sunroof in India.

Which car offers the best value for money with a sunroof?

The Hyundai Exter S(O) Plus and Tata Punch Adventure S offer good value for money with features like a sunroof, digital instrument cluster, and rear AC vents.

How does a sunroof affect fuel efficiency?

A sunroof can slightly increase a car’s weight and drag, which can negatively impact fuel efficiency.

Are there any maintenance costs associated with a sunroof?

Yes, sunroofs require regular cleaning and lubrication to ensure smooth operation and prevent water leaks.
